Biography

Mary Smith was born on November 15, 1648, in Reading, Middlesex, Massachusetts[1]. She was the daughter of John and Catherine (Morrill) Smith. Mary married Jeremiah Swain on November 5, 1664, in Reading[2]. They had 8 children:

  1. Jeremiah
  2. John
  3. John
  4. Benjamin
  5. John
  6. Mary
  7. Hephzibah
  8. Sarah
